BROAD AGENCY ANNOUNCEMENT FA8051-24-S-0001 ANNOUNCEMENT OVERVIEW NAICS: 541715 - Research and Development in the Physical, Engineering, and Life Sciences (except Nanotechnology and Biotechnology) AGENCY NAME: Air Force Civil Engineer Center – Readiness Directorate, Requirements and Acquisition Division (AFCEC/CXA) BROAD AGENCY ANNOUNCEMENT TITLE: Research and Development (R&D) for Air Force Airbase Systems BROAD AGENCY ANNOUNCEMENT TYPE: This is a five (5) year Closed Two-Step Broad Agency Announcement (BAA) with CALLs for Topic Areas of Interest. BROAD AGENCY ANNOUNCEMENT NUMBER: FA8051-24-S-0001 POINTS OF CONTACT: Technical and Contracting Points of Contact will be identified in each CALL. BRIEF PROGRAM SUMMARY: This BAA will allow a TWO-STEP submission (white paper & if requested, proposal) in response to a posted CALL. This Closed BAA with CALLS is issued under the provisions of Federal Acquisition Regulation paragraph 6.102(d)(2), Use of Competitive Procedures, which provides for the competitive selection of research proposals. There will be no other announcement issued for this requirement. Offerors must monitor SAM.gov for amendments or CALLs issued. Product Service Code (PSC) may change with each CALL. The Government is interested in basic research, applied research, advanced technology development, and advanced component development and prototypes in accordance with DFARS 235.016(a).
